Algorithmic Trading: A Comprehensive Analysis of Research Trends, Strategies, and Market Implications

Introduction

Algorithmic trading, the use of computer algorithms to automate trading decisions, has transformed financial markets by enhancing speed, efficiency, and liquidity. This article delves into the evolution of algorithmic trading, examining its strategies, technological advancements, market impacts, and regulatory considerations.

1. Evolution of Algorithmic Trading

Algorithmic trading emerged in the 1970s with the advent of electronic trading platforms. Initially, algorithms were used for simple tasks like order execution. Over time, advancements in computing power and data analytics led to the development of more complex strategies, including high-frequency trading (HFT) and statistical arbitrage.

2. Core Strategies in Algorithmic Trading

  • Trend Following: This strategy involves identifying and capitalizing on market trends. Algorithms analyze historical price data to predict future movements, executing trades that align with the prevailing trend.
  • Statistical Arbitrage: This strategy seeks to exploit price discrepancies between related securities. By analyzing statistical relationships, algorithms can identify mispricings and execute trades to profit from the convergence of prices.
  • Market Making: Market-making algorithms provide liquidity by continuously quoting buy and sell prices. They profit from the bid-ask spread and play a crucial role in maintaining market efficiency.
  • Sentiment Analysis: Leveraging natural language processing, algorithms analyze news articles, social media, and financial reports to gauge market sentiment, informing trading decisions.

3. Technological Advancements

The integration of artificial intelligence (AI) and machine learning (ML) has revolutionized algorithmic trading. Techniques such as deep learning and reinforcement learning enable algorithms to learn from vast datasets, adapt to changing market conditions, and improve trading strategies over time.

  • Deep Q-Networks (DQN): These models combine Q-learning with deep neural networks, allowing algorithms to make decisions based on high-dimensional state spaces.
  • Reinforcement Learning: Algorithms learn optimal trading strategies through trial and error, receiving feedback from the market environment.

4. Market Impacts

Algorithmic trading has had profound effects on financial markets:

  • Increased Liquidity: By executing numerous trades rapidly, algorithms enhance market liquidity, making it easier for participants to buy and sell assets.
  • Reduced Transaction Costs: Automation reduces the need for human intervention, lowering trading costs and improving market efficiency.
  • Market Volatility: While algorithms can stabilize markets, they can also exacerbate volatility, especially during periods of market stress.

5. Regulatory Considerations

The rise of algorithmic trading has prompted regulatory bodies to implement measures ensuring market integrity:

  • Market Surveillance: Regulators monitor trading activities to detect and prevent manipulative practices such as spoofing and layering.
  • Risk Management: Firms are required to establish robust risk management frameworks to mitigate potential adverse impacts of algorithmic trading.
  • Transparency: Regulations mandate transparency in algorithmic trading strategies, promoting fairness and accountability in the markets.

6. Ethical and Social Implications

The widespread use of algorithmic trading raises ethical and social concerns:

  • Market Fairness: The disparity in access to advanced trading algorithms can create an uneven playing field, disadvantaging retail investors.
  • Job Displacement: Automation in trading may lead to job losses in traditional trading roles, necessitating workforce adaptation and reskilling.
  • Systemic Risk: The interconnectedness of algorithmic trading systems can amplify systemic risks, potentially leading to market disruptions.

7. Future Directions

The future of algorithmic trading lies in continuous innovation and adaptation:

  • Quantum Computing: The potential of quantum computing could revolutionize algorithmic trading by solving complex optimization problems more efficiently.
  • Blockchain Technology: Integration with blockchain could enhance transparency and security in algorithmic trading transactions.
  • Ethical AI: Developing ethical AI frameworks will be crucial in addressing the societal impacts of algorithmic trading.

Conclusion

Algorithmic trading has significantly reshaped financial markets, offering benefits such as increased efficiency and reduced costs. However, it also presents challenges related to market stability, fairness, and ethical considerations. Ongoing research and regulatory efforts are essential to harness the advantages of algorithmic trading while mitigating its risks. As technology continues to evolve, the landscape of algorithmic trading will undoubtedly transform, requiring continuous adaptation and oversight.

Scroll to Top